Bhagalpur: Good news for the people of Bihar, a new international airport will soon be built in Sultanpur, Bhagalpur district of Bihar.
855 acres of land near Masdi is proposed for the new airport. Apart from this, 946.4 acres of land will be required for the approach road and other works.
The new airport will be 4000 meters long and 740 meters wide. Earlier there was a proposal to build an airport in Goradih, but no consensus could be reached on it.
In February itself, the Nitish Kumar government had decided that an international airport would be built between Sultanpur and Bhagalpur.
The district administration has proposed the name 'Ajgaivinath Dham Airport' for the new airport.
